GET api/Account

Request Information

URI Parameters

None.

Body Parameters

CloudServiceProviderDetailsRequest
NameDescriptionTypeAdditional information
ReadFrom

string

None.

AccountId

string

None.

CloudServiceProvider

string

None.

CloudServiceOperation

string

None.

FileName

string

None.

Region

string

None.

BucketName

string

None.

AwsAccessKey

string

None.

AwsSecretKey

string

None.

ConnectionString

string

None.

ContainerName

string

None.

Request Formats

application/json, text/json

Sample:
{
  "readFrom": "sample string 1",
  "accountId": "sample string 2",
  "cloudServiceProvider": "sample string 3",
  "cloudServiceOperation": "sample string 4",
  "fileName": "sample string 5",
  "region": "sample string 6",
  "bucketName": "sample string 7",
  "awsAccessKey": "sample string 8",
  "awsSecretKey": "sample string 9",
  "connectionString": "sample string 10",
  "containerName": "sample string 11"
}

text/html

Sample:
{"readFrom":"sample string 1","accountId":"sample string 2","cloudServiceProvider":"sample string 3","cloudServiceOperation":"sample string 4","fileName":"sample string 5","region":"sample string 6","bucketName":"sample string 7","awsAccessKey":"sample string 8","awsSecretKey":"sample string 9","connectionString":"sample string 10","containerName":"sample string 11"}

application/xml, text/xml

Sample:
<CloudServiceProviderDetailsRequest x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/IC_Web_API_V3.Models">
  <AccountId>sample string 2</AccountId>
  <AwsAccessKey>sample string 8</AwsAccessKey>
  <AwsSecretKey>sample string 9</AwsSecretKey>
  <BucketName>sample string 7</BucketName>
  <CloudServiceOperation>sample string 4</CloudServiceOperation>
  <CloudServiceProvider>sample string 3</CloudServiceProvider>
  <ConnectionString>sample string 10</ConnectionString>
  <ContainerName>sample string 11</ContainerName>
  <FileName>sample string 5</FileName>
  <ReadFrom>sample string 1</ReadFrom>
  <Region>sample string 6</Region>
</CloudServiceProviderDetailsRequest>

application/x-www-form-urlencoded

Sample:

Failed to generate the sample for media type 'application/x-www-form-urlencoded'. Cannot use formatter 'JQueryMvcFormUrlEncodedFormatter' to write type 'CloudServiceProviderDetailsRequest'.

Response Information

Resource Description

CloudServiceProviderDetailsResponse
NameDescriptionTypeAdditional information
Success

string

None.

Message

string

None.

CloudServiceProvider

string

None.

SasUri

URI

None.

SasToken

string

None.

ContainerName

string

None.

AccountUrl

string

None.

RegionEndPoint

string

None.

Region

RegionEndpoint

None.

BucketName

string

None.

S3FileName

string

None.

AccessUrl

string

None.

CredentialObject

Policy

None.

AwsAccessKey

string

None.

AwsSecretKey

string

None.

ConnectionString

string

None.

Response Formats

application/json, text/json

Sample:
{
  "success": "sample string 1",
  "message": "sample string 2",
  "cloudServiceProvider": "sample string 3",
  "sasUri": "http://webapihelppage4.com",
  "sasToken": "sample string 5",
  "containerName": "sample string 6",
  "accountUrl": "sample string 7",
  "regionEndPoint": "sample string 8",
  "region": null,
  "bucketName": "sample string 9",
  "s3FileName": "sample string 10",
  "accessUrl": "sample string 11",
  "credentialObject": {
    "policy": "sample string 1",
    "signature": "sample string 2",
    "url": "sample string 3",
    "awsaccessId": "sample string 4",
    "key": "sample string 5"
  },
  "awsAccessKey": "sample string 12",
  "awsSecretKey": "sample string 13",
  "connectionString": "sample string 14"
}

text/html

Sample:
{"success":"sample string 1","message":"sample string 2","cloudServiceProvider":"sample string 3","sasUri":"http://webapihelppage4.com","sasToken":"sample string 5","containerName":"sample string 6","accountUrl":"sample string 7","regionEndPoint":"sample string 8","region":null,"bucketName":"sample string 9","s3FileName":"sample string 10","accessUrl":"sample string 11","credentialObject":{"policy":"sample string 1","signature":"sample string 2","url":"sample string 3","awsaccessId":"sample string 4","key":"sample string 5"},"awsAccessKey":"sample string 12","awsSecretKey":"sample string 13","connectionString":"sample string 14"}

application/xml

Sample:

An exception has occurred while using the formatter 'XmlMediaTypeFormatter' to generate sample for media type 'application/xml'. Exception message: Type 'Amazon.RegionEndpoint' cannot be serialized. Consider marking it with the DataContractAttribute attribute, and marking all of its members you want serialized with the DataMemberAttribute attribute. If the type is a collection, consider marking it with the CollectionDataContractAttribute. See the Microsoft .NET Framework documentation for other supported types.

text/xml

Sample:

An exception has occurred while using the formatter 'XmlMediaTypeFormatter' to generate sample for media type 'text/xml'. Exception message: Type 'Amazon.RegionEndpoint' cannot be serialized. Consider marking it with the DataContractAttribute attribute, and marking all of its members you want serialized with the DataMemberAttribute attribute. If the type is a collection, consider marking it with the CollectionDataContractAttribute. See the Microsoft .NET Framework documentation for other supported types.